The DMV issued VIN 2022-03 on January 13, 2022, addressing its new policy on TOP issuance. In the VIN memorandum, the DMV states that TOPs no longer will be issued to extend that 90-day period for the ROS and/or TLP. Dealers are responsible for applying for a title for the buyer when the vehicle requires a title but are not required to apply for a new or transferred license plate ...New Temporary Tag Design: A new design for Texas temporary vehicle tags will be issued for use beginning December 9, 2022. The redesigned Texas temporary tags are more complex and secure than the existing design and include numerous additional data points and security features to facilitate law enforcement identification of counterfeit tags.

Temporary operating permit means a permit issued by the DMV, in accordance with California Vehicle Code section 4156.5, which allows a motorist to operate a vehicle for a limited time when all registration fees have been paid, but license plates and/or registration stickers have not been issued. However, there are some things to keep in ...10. Does the Temporary License Plate (TLP) take the place of an Operating Copy of the ROS in the window of the vehicle? No, the TLP does not replace the Operating Copy of the ROS. North Carolina Highway Fuel Use temporary trip permits allow carriers to travel in North Carolina only. Contact other jurisdictions if authorization is needed to operate in those jurisdictions. The cost for temporary fuel permits is $50.00 each and they are valid for 3 days. If individual jurisdiction temporary trip permits are needed, contact ...

Florida Temporary Trip Permits. Effective October 29, 2021, carriers may purchase Florida trip permits online through the FLHSMV Commercial Vehicle Permit Portal. A Florida Temporary Trip Permit is valid for ten (10) days and costs $30.00. Stations can issue 15-day temporary operating permits to customers who have an expired registration or a registration that will expire within 7 days and still need to drive while completing inspections and the registration process. The steps are similar to the registration process with the following exceptions:Most permits issued for specific purposes, such as driving for an emissions test or a private party vehicle sale, cost $1.00. If you do not qualify under a specific purpose, you may purchase a "special in-state movement permit" for any purpose for a fee of $8.25 per day.
